I have an Xvid MPEG-4 video file with 6ch AC3 sound which I want to convert to 2ch stereo MP3 sound so that my stationary DVD-player can play the video.
The video file in question has the following audio: 48k 6ch AC-3 ACM Codec 384kbps (1.23% overhead), 83942 chunks (0.50s preload).
I try doing this using Virtualdub 1.6.11 and the Lame MP3 encoder codec and the conversion seems to work (I get no error messages) but no matter what I do the audio starts several seconds before the video (from the beginning)! I have tried different bitrates, mono, ABR/VBR, extracting to WAV first etc but I get the same error!
